Compiled by JOHN CARR-GREGG from the writings of HIGUCHI ICHIYO (1872-96), the first woman writer of stature in modem Japan with Helena Breck as Ichiyo and Mark Straker as Tosui Narrator Leonard Fenton
'Stirred by the blossoms, and yearnings for the moon, I am a creature at the mercy of many moods. They say that, if unexpressed, the feelings of the heart will fester. And I have too many; sadness and joy are mixed together.'
